Output 6af955f306ddf1650142b30650b8bf146a5e70bbf37408ba6a5174c107a4ac83:0

value
675207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f922ec3a2bd53165acde2ed575ae969fcf385552 OP_EQUAL
address
3QQL1nX4S2R4UxULxfLe2kPRhMQHqE3e8T
transaction
6af955f306ddf1650142b30650b8bf146a5e70bbf37408ba6a5174c107a4ac83
spent
true